Individuals are burning out at alarming rates. People feel constant demand to deliver, so they're either burning out or they're leaving their jobs, due to high stress and burnout. With COVID-19, this is becoming more prevalent and amplified, due to all the demands from working from home (WFH). In Michael Levitt's Burnout Proof: How To Establish Boundaries To Avoid The Negativity of Stress, you will learn how to: Recognize burnout signs in yourself and in others Understand how you became burned out in the first place Implement burnout prevention techniques that go beyond taking a 2-week vacation Launch immediate steps you can take today, to stop the burnout from growing Establish boundaries in your life, so that you can fend off potential burnout from external factors Michael Levitt is the founder & Chief Burnout Officer of The Breakfast Leadership Network, a San Diego and Toronto-based burnout media and consulting firm. He is an in-person and Certified Virtual Speaker, a Certified NLP and CBT Therapist, a Fortune 500 consultant, bestselling author, and hosts the Breakfast Leadership Show, a top 200 podcast on Apple Podcasts. Michael's A Top 20 Global Thought Leader on HR & Culture. and a former Healthcare executive, overseeing $ 2 Billion budgets.
